Output 88871652c8ddd99a7ff379eaed0fb5eaee4d8e6db985ba746217758a44ce8a53:7

value
153370
script pubkey
OP_0 OP_PUSHBYTES_20 a235ca8138631e502102ef49ebb8c8c29f3733d3
address
bc1q5g6u4qfcvv09qggzaay7hwxgc20nwv7ny020j0
transaction
88871652c8ddd99a7ff379eaed0fb5eaee4d8e6db985ba746217758a44ce8a53
confirmations
52336
spent
true